Medical lasers use a beam of light to significantly fade or completely remove tattoos. When the ink particles absorb the laser light, they dissolve into fragments and are absorbed through the body’s immune system over time. The process usually takes a few weeks. The larger the tattoo, the more sessions it will take to dissolve the ink particles.

While darker or blacker colored inks respond better to treatment, devices that include a variety of wavelengths can successfully treat the full spectrum of colors seen in modern tattoos. Where can I remove a tattoo with scalpel?

During surgical removal, the skin is numbed with an injection of local anesthetic. The tattoo is removed with a scalpel, and the edges of the skin are stitched together. After the procedure, antibacterial ointment promotes healing.

What type of laser is used to remove tattoos?

The most suitable laser currently available for tattoo removal is the Q-switched laser. The q-switched laser limits the energy pulses to nanosecond bursts, thus minimizing any type of injury while maximizing the effect on the ink.

The possibility of removing tattoos, especially in areas of the face, with natural methods without having to use the laser is now possible. Depending on the depth of the tattoo it will take between one to five sessions.

This new technique is called Phi-Removal. “This treatment is similar to the method used to perform a microblading treatment,” says Nicoleta Vlad, eyebrow expert and director of the Nikol Beauty Salon in Coslada.

Phi-Removal offers advantages such as rapid healing, no subsequent reddening or atrophic structures and easy removal of the tattoo. Its operation is based on implanting the product on the area to be removed and you can quickly see how the pigment, iron oxide, originally tattooed on the skin, sprouts.

After 48 hours, a crust containing the tattoo ink forms on the treated area. As the skin heals, more pigment will be released. This healing process can last from 7 to 14 days, depending on each person. Then, after a few days, the scab falls off, taking the pigment with it.
